Chocolate Frozen Yogurt with Fresh Raspberries

 

2 tsp cornstarch

1/2 cup sugar

1 can evaporated milk (low-fat)

1 egg, lightly beaten

2/3 cup chocolate syrup

1/2 tsp vanilla extract

1 cup low-fat vanilla yogurt

3 cups fresh raspberries

 

In a medium saucepan set over medium heat, whisk together

the cornstarch, evaporated milk, sugar, and the egg. Cook,

stirring constantly, until the mixture thickens. Remove

from

the heat and whisk in the chocolate syrup. Cool completely.

 

When cool, stir in the vanilla extract and the yogurt. Pour

the mixture into the freezer bowl of a frozen dessert

maker,

and prepare according to manufacturer's instructions. Serve

immediately topped with fresh raspberries or, if desired,

transfer to an airtight container and place in the freezer

until firm, about 2 hours.

 

Place the mixture in a covered container and store in the

refrigerator overnight. Or, if you wish to make the frozen

yogurt right away, chill over an ice bath for 30 minutes.

 

Calories - 230

Protein - 5g

Carbohydrates - 2g

Fat - 2g

Saturated Fat - 0.5g

Cholesterol - 30mg

Fiber - 3g

 

(Recipe by Laura Pensiero, RD)

 

Makes 8 1/2-cup servings
